And it all started last year.
Affected by the turmoil of the Liao-Jin War, Han people such as Gao Yaoshi and monk Lang Rong from Su and Fu states (near present-day Dalian) sailed on the sea to Wendeng County, Dengzhou.
After learning about the strengths and weaknesses of the Liao and Jin kingdoms from the fugitives and being inspired by their way of escape, the Song court thought of using sea transportation to bypass the Liao blockade and contact the Jin people on the other side of the Bohai Sea.
On August 3, Wang Shizhong, the governor of Dengzhou, issued an edict to recruit seven or eight officers and officials. On the 22nd, they boarded a ship of the Pinghai Army and, with Gao Yaoshi as their guide, went to visit the Jurchens.
When they reached the Jurchens on the northern shore of the Bohai Sea, they were almost killed by the patrolmen on their boats, and were so frightened that they hesitated to move forward.
He returned to Qingzhou on the third day of the first lunar month in the eighth year of Zhenghe.
The failure of the first exploratory diplomacy did not extinguish the court's hopes.
Immediately, he sent Wuyi official Ma Zheng and Pinghai army soldier Hu Yanqing to cross the sea with Gao Yaoshi to discuss matters with the Jurchen army. Wuyi official Ma Zheng crossed the sea from Dengzhou to Jin and conveyed to Jin Taizu the intention of the Song Dynasty to "establish friendly relations and jointly attack Liao", and the two sides began formal contact.
